Pere David Deer

Species Name: Pere David's Deer (Elaphurus davidianus)

 

Origin: Pere David's Deer, also known as Milu, originates from China, specifically the marshlands of the Yangtze River basin.

 

Typical Weight: Male Pere David's Deer can weigh between 350 to 550 pounds (160 to 250 kilograms), while females typically weigh slightly less.

 

Antler Size: Pere David's Deer exhibit impressive antlers, with sizes ranging from 31-35+ inches

Unique Attributes of Males:

 

  • Majestic Antlers: Male Pere David's Deer boast magnificent antlers characterized by wide spreads and intricate branching, making them a prized trophy for hunters and a symbol of dominance within their social hierarchy.

 

  • Distinctive Coat: These deer feature a unique coat pattern, with a dark brown body contrasting sharply with a pale underbelly and throat patch, creating a striking visual appearance.

 

  • Noble Demeanor: Pere David's Deer males exude a sense of regality and grace, with a dignified demeanor befitting their status as one of the world's most revered and endangered deer species.

 

Mating Season: Pere David's Deer typically mate during the late summer and early fall months, with males engaging in elaborate displays of dominance to assert their breeding rights. During this time, antler size and condition play a crucial role in determining mating success.

 

As a species once teetering on the brink of extinction, Pere David's Deer represents a triumph of conservation efforts and serves as a testament to the importance of preserving our natural heritage.
